Your - Three - Words

Words banged against each other in the box, turning your three words into seven and mine into six.  Words are alive, you know.  Living, breathing, exciting creatures, just waiting for us to craft them into believable shapes and sizes.

I reached in and pulled out a word.  Oh, please!  And I put it back.  How exciting can THAT word be?  But then I paused, and picked up the tile again.  If I am any kind of writer at all, I thought, I can turn even THIS word into something beautiful.

I turned the tile over in my hand.  It was soft and hard at the same time, not yet alive, but waiting for the touch of the hand of a master to bring it into being.

"MAN."

Now, what kind of silly word was that?  It was too short, for one thing, and what sort of creature would MAN be?  I paused, pondering for a moment what I could do with MAN.

I put the word in the box again, shook it up, and tried again.

"MAN."

Oh, brother.  Fine.  I can take a hint.

So I took the tile that said MAN, placed it between both hands and blew life into the word and it became a living, breathing creature.  I had a funny feeling as I put the creature down on the spinning ball I had created earlier.  I just had a funny feeling that this time I had created something very special indeed.

But, there was something wrong.  MAN.  MAN needed something.  He just seemed...incomplete.  He needed a companion, a friend, a help-mate.  I shook the box, reached in and pulled out "WO."  Well, "WO" didn't make much sense, and this was even shorter than MAN.  What if....what if I put the two together?

Hey, I like that!  MAN and WOMAN.  Now, that's complete!
